Heat and mass transfer in the oscillatory hydromagnetic free convective flow of a visco-elastic fluid past an infinite vertical porous plate with constant suction and heat dissipation has been studied. Constitutive equations of the problem have been developed and solutions are arrived at following small parameter perturbation technique. The effects of various fluid parameters like non-Newtonian parameter Rc, Grashof number G, modified Grashof number Gc, Eckert number E and magnetic parameter M on the mean and transient velocity field have been studied with the help of graphs. Similarly, the effects of Prandtl number P alongwith the other parameters have been exhibited through graphs. The effect of Schmidt number Sc on the mean concentration has been shown by the graph. The values of skin-frictions, rates of heat transfer and concentration gradient have been entered in the tables with the variations of the fluid parameters. It is observed that the magnetic field decelerates the flow of the visco-elastic fluid under consideration.
